Dwell is hosting their 3rd annual Dwell on Design this week, June 5th through the 8th, in Los Angeles, California. The conference will bring more than 50 leading thinkers of different disciplines committed to fostering positive change. These industry leaders are innovators in green building practices, entrepreneurs in energy efficiency, architects, interior designers, and landscape architects. The conference offers over 200 exhibits including on-site constructed prefab homes, as well as one-on-one opportunities with the most innovative minds in modern design.

In honor of the Dwell conference, I thought I would honor some of Boulder’s finest. 1155 Canyon Blvd. is one of Boulder’s newest architectural designed modern developments, exhibiting a contemporary style. The Holiday Neighborhood of North Boulder is yet another mecca for contemporary based Dwell-esk design in our City. Boulder architecture firm, Studio H:T designed Colorado’s first LEED certified prefabricated houses in Denver.
